Top Ranked High Schools in Sacramento County & Placer County

Top Ranked High Schools in Sacramento County & Placer CountyWhen you’re thinking about buying a new home, and you have a family, schools are one of the most important factors when deciding on a neighborhood.  Many people can figure out elementary school and middle school but finding the right high school can be challenging.

As a Sacramento and Placer County area real estate agent/broker for the last 15 years, I have some helpful tips to finding both a great high school and new home:

  • Check out High School possibilities in person.  If you don’t have time to visit the school, you can always check out the scene during pick up and drop off.  You’ll get a great sense of the school community, students, teachers, and parents, by observing a school getting out at the end of the day.  You’ll probably be able to get a good sense of fit for your family.
  • Once you have a few high schools in mind, check out the school district’s website.  You’ll be able to download a boundaries map in order to start narrowing down neighborhoods that feed into your chosen high school.
  • Get in touch with an experienced real estate agent. They can help you figure out a budget and show you homes within the correct school boundaries.  Note: every high school has a variety of neighborhoods within their boundary that range in price.  There is usually something for every budget within a particular boundary.

Finally, you should check high school rankings based on API scores, just to make sure the school you’re moving for meets your criteria.  Below is the most current list of API scores for the 2012-2013 school year.  Scores are 1-10 (10 being the best).  Charter schools, private schools, and continuation schools are omitted from this list as their boundaries are less specific.  The city is added so you’ll get a better idea of where you may want to move:

9 – Bella Vista High School (Fair Oaks)

9 – Folsom High School (Folsom)

9 – Granite Bay High School (Granite Bay)

9 – Oak Ridge High School (El Dorado Hills)

9 – Pleasant Grove High School (Elk Grove)

9 – Rocklin High School (Rocklin)

9 – Vista Del Lago High School (Folsom)

9 – Whitney High School (Rocklin)

8 – Franklin High School (Elk Grove)

8 – Mira Loma High Schhol (Sacramento)

8 – Woodcreek High School (Roseville)

7 – Consumnes Oaks High School (Elk Grove)

7 – Elk Grove High School (Elk Grove)

7 – Oakmont High School (Roseville)

7 – Sheldon High School (Sacramento)

7 – Rio Americano High School (Sacramento)

7 – Roseville High School (Roseville)

6 – Antelope High School (Antelope)

6 – Casa Roble High School (Orangevale)

6 – C.K. McClatchy High School (Sacramento)

6 – Cordova High School (Rancho Cordova)

6 – Del Campo High School (Fair Oaks)

6 – El Camino Fundamental High School (Sacramento)

6 – Florin High School (Sacramento)

6 – Inderkum High School (Sacramento)

6 – Laguna Creek High School (Elk Grove)

6 – Monterey Trail High School (Elk Grove)

6 – Rosemont High School (Sacramento)

5 – Hiram Johnson High School (Sacramento)

5 – John F. Kennedy High School (Sacramento)

5 – Valley High School (Sacramento)

4 – Natomas High School (Sacramento)

4 – Foothill High School (Sacramento)

4 – Mesa Verde High School (Citrus Heights)

4 – San Juan High School (Citrus Heights)

3 – Calvine High School (Sacramento)

3 – Grant Union High School (Sacramento)

3 – Luther Burbank High School (Sacramento)

2 – Encina High School (Sacramento)
